A Return to the Premier League Struggle
Southampton FC's return to the Premier League has not been as triumphant as their fans might have hoped. Currently, the Saints are battling the odds to secure their place in the top flight, situated nine points from safety. This upcoming clash against Brentford FC is a pivotal point in their season, especially after a managerial shake-up with Ivan Jurić now at the helm. His task is immense as the team struggles for both form and confidence, having a winless streak that stretches over nine matches.
Brentford's Challenges and Resilience
Brentford FC enters this fixture with their own set of challenges. Despite not having won away all season, they have been formidable at securing points defensively, exemplified by their recent goalless draw against Brighton. Injuries have plagued them, with key players like Mark Flekken and Ben Mee sidelined. However, Thomas Frank's tactical nous has kept the team competitive, with Mbeumo and Wissa leading the charge in attack. Brentford's ability to grind out results, as seen in their defensive resilience, will be crucial against Southampton.
Historical Context and Tactical Preview
The Head-to-Head statistics offer an intriguing backdrop; Brentford has historically had the upper hand over Southampton, especially at the latter's home ground. The most striking result has been a 0-2 victory for Brentford, a scoreline seen frequently in their encounters. Southampton must overcome this psychological barrier while also improving their fitness and tactical execution under Jurić, as they conceded heavily in recent matches.
